Output 95097119057666e2c13617be734949bb50857d7001c18a44a10a6acaa50c70cf:0

value
17813458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77baf2c2e3bfe80c161adf6c1990c390d26f0f2d OP_EQUAL
address
3Cc6HmPq8Qw5ZGNLrrhmit6ckw9jf8jW5j
transaction
95097119057666e2c13617be734949bb50857d7001c18a44a10a6acaa50c70cf
spent
true